Mansfield Falls on the Road to Millersville 66-45

Box Score
 
MILLERSVILLE – Mallory Moore scored a team-high 10 points as Mansfield shot an ice-cold 30.5% from the field while Millersville used a three-headed scoring attack to come away with a 66-45 decision over the Mountaineers Saturday afternoon at Pucillo Gymnasium.
 
The Mountaineers grabbed their first lead of the contest on a Meredith Hafer lay-up with 9:50 remaining in the first half. However, Millersville used a 12-0 run over the next two-and-a-half minutes to hold a 10-point lead.
 
Millersville went into the break with a 25-14 advantage over a Mountaineer squad that shot just 24.1% from the floor in the half.
 
In the second half, Mansfield's offensive woes continued as the Marauders continued to build their lead. Senior Monique Webley was an offensive spark for the Mountaineers though, scoring all nine of her points in the second half.
 
Millersville would not relent their lead as they went on to pick up their 16th win on the season.
 
Along with her 10 points, Moore recorded a team-high seven rebounds and three steals.
 
Junior Julia Stevenson chipped-in six points while Marrysa Moyer, Meredith Hafer, and Emma Lacey each posted four points.
 
Millersville's Sophia Waters came off the bench to score a game-high 11 points while Aurielle Moseley and Carly Gallagher each added 10 points apiece.
 
Mansfield is back in action Wednesday night at Kutztown.
